**Capacity note — Vellastra dispatch simulator.** For the eng sync: simulating the 40-car Marrowgate tower at 10x speed saturates one worker at roughly 9k rider events/sec, so we'll shard by bank rather than by floor. Memory stays flat if the event ring is sized correctly. The knobs we propose locking in are these.

tuning table, hahof-tafop:
RATE_LIMITS = {
    "ulaix": 10,
    "wenath": 1,
}

**Runbook: Upstream Circuit Breaker (Pellgrove)**

The Pellgrove gateway trips its breaker when the Skylark upstream API exceeds 30% error rate over 60s. Half-open probes fire every 20s; do not force-close manually unless the upstream team confirms recovery. Trip events page the on-call rotation. If the breaker dashboard rejects your session after repeated trips — a known bug — use account recovery on the admin node. Maintainers recovering a locked operator account should supply the passphrase printed directly beneath this paragraph.

strongbox words: rusael-wenmir-quenir-ralvan-novix-holath-belax

Support staff should understand how compression levels are negotiated per device class, and why older firmware falls back to uncompressed batches. The internal guide covers decompression tooling, common corruption signatures, and how to request raw captures from the ingest team. The full compression reference for the support rotation is available on the internal page below.

operations page: https://confluence.lumicsys.internal/projects/display/projects/display

**Runbook: EXIF scrub pipeline (Pellwright uploads)**

All images entering the Pellwright asset bucket pass through the `strip-meta` worker before publishing. If GPS tags leak to CDN, purge the affected prefix, requeue via the replay topic, and confirm zero tags with the audit sampler. Scrub failures page the media rota. The last verified-clean worker build is noted below.

session token of kahag-bawip = htk6_729d08

**Q: How do I restore the Chalkrow solver's admin vault after a failed migration?** Chalkrow stores its constraint weights and staff credentials in an encrypted vault at rest. If the vault index is corrupted, run the restore utility in maintenance mode and confirm the checksum before unsealing. The utility will prompt for the recovery passphrase, which is recorded below.

strongbox words: oliael-gilax-lamael